The growth plate, also known as the epiphyseal plate or physis, is the area of growing tissue near the ends of the long bones in children and adolescents. Each long bone has at least two growth plates: one at each end. The growth plate determines the future length and shape of the mature bone. WebInstead, growth occurs at each end of the bone around an area of developing cartilage called the growth plate (physis). Growth plates are located between the widened part of the shaft of the bone (metaphysis) and the end of the bone (epiphysis). WebThere are growth plates associated with the long bones of your dog. They are susceptible to injuries which can be acute or chronic, as well as mild to severe. Acute injury happens all of a sudden, typically from some sort of trauma. Chronic injury is the result of damage to the area over a longer period of time.
